Chapter 5 Fundamentals of Transport Theory It is the description of the conduction of electricity and heat in metals. §5.1 Boltzmann equation Ludwig Eduard Boltzmann (February 20, 1844 – September 5, 1906) was an Austrian physicist famous for his founding contributions in the fields of statistical mechanics and statistical thermodynamics. He was one of the most important advocates for atomic theory when that scientific model was still highly controversial. /wiki/Ludwig_Boltzmann In general, the distribution function of electrons is affected by the external magnetic field, the temperature gradient, scatterings by impurities, phonons, defects, other electrons, etc. In a steady state, there is no change in f, and the above equation vanishes. Up to now, we do not consider the distribution of phonons. As the electron and phonon systems are coupled, the distribution function of phonons satisfies In most cases, for electron systems the phonon distribution is assumed to be in the thermal equilibrium.
